Abstract (en)

[origin: WO0248968A2] The invention relates to a device for monitoring equipment which is controlled by a user. The equipment contains a monitoring device (10), wherein an actuating element (12) is inserted. Said actuating element is supplied with memory means (80, 82, 84) and is associated with a specialised, authorised user. The equipment is actuated only when the actuating element (12) is inserted. When operated, the processes which are to be monitored can be stored in the memory means (80, 82, 84) of the actuating element (12), for example, in order to monitor motor vehicles for unauthorised overlong periods of driving by a certain driver. The invention also relates to monitoring the commands of aircraft in order to ensure that the aircraft can only be flown by an authorised pilot. Interchangeable body characteristics of the driver or pilot, e.g. finger prints, are memorised in the actuating element. The real body characteristics are detected by sensors and compared to the memorised characteristics. The vehicle or aircraft can only be used when the detected and memorised body characteristics are identical.
